AVG and ZoneAlarm get into fistfight, break browsers
This happened identically on two friends' computers in the last couple days, so I thought I'd mention it here.
Both computers were running AVG and ZoneAlarm free editions. AVG updated itself then a short while later, browsers stopped working (MSIE, Opera, Firefox). A reboot would sometimes restore connectivity for a few minutes. Outlook continued to work; you could ping the world outside, but no web browsing. AVG had several of ZA's files in quarantine. AVG's site mentioned that yes, it'd been false positives on their part, and a later update made it stop nattering at ZA, but by that time the damage was done. POSSIBLY I could have restored the ZA files from quarantine, but instead I removed it from my neighbor's PC. My friend did the same with his wife's computer. That seems to've done it.
